How To Write Resume For Mining Consultant
- Highlight your experience in conducting due diligence assessments and developing mining operations plans.
- Quantify your results whenever possible, using specific numbers and metrics to demonstrate the impact of your work.
- Showcase your ability to negotiate and secure favorable terms with mining companies, government agencies, and stakeholders.
- Emphasize your understanding of the mining industry and its challenges, and how your skills and experience can be used to overcome them.
- Include keywords in your resume that are relevant to the mining industry, such as due diligence, feasibility studies, mining operations, and environmental management.
- Proofread your resume carefully for any errors before submitting it.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’s) For Mining Consultant
What is the role of a Mining Consultant?
Mining Consultants provide expert advice and guidance to mining companies on a variety of technical, financial, and environmental issues. They may be involved in all stages of the mining process, from exploration and development to production and closure.
What are the qualifications required to become a Mining Consultant?
Most Mining Consultants have a Master’s degree in Mining Engineering or a related field, such as Geology or Environmental Engineering. They also typically have several years of experience working in the mining industry, in roles such as mine engineer, geologist, or environmental scientist.
What are the key skills and responsibilities of a Mining Consultant?
Key skills and responsibilities of a Mining consultant include conducting due diligence assessments, developing mining operations plans, negotiating with stakeholders, analyzing geological data, evaluating mining equipment and technologies, managing teams, and developing environmental management plans.
What are the career prospects for Mining Consultants?
Mining Consultants can work for a variety of organizations, including mining companies, consulting firms, and government agencies. They may also work as independent contractors. With experience, Mining Consultants can advance to senior management positions, such as Chief Mining Engineer or Vice President of Operations.
What are the challenges facing Mining Consultants?
Mining Consultants face a number of challenges, including the need to stay up-to-date on the latest mining technologies and regulations, the need to work in remote locations, and the need to manage complex projects with multiple stakeholders.
What are the rewards of being a Mining Consultant?
The rewards of being a Mining Consultant include the opportunity to work on challenging projects, the opportunity to make a significant contribution to the mining industry, and the opportunity to earn a high salary.
